Given that the mean of Set A is 10, what is the range of two standard deviations above and below the mean?

(1) One standard deviation above and below the mean ranges from 7 to 13.

(2) The median of set A is 11.

On the GMAT, standard deviation is about how "spread out" a group of numbers is, relative to the mean/average. Here, we're asked what would be two standard deviations around a mean of 10.

Fact 1 tells us what 1 standard deviation would be in either direction (from 10 to 7 and from 10 to 13). This tells us that the SD = 3, so we can figure out what 2 SDs would be.
Fact 1 is SUFFICIENT

Fact 2 tells us the median, but doesn't give us any info about how spread out the numbers are.
Fact 2 is INSUFFICIENT

Final Asnwer: A
